How to Document Tissue Damage in Complex Regional Pain Syndrome for Legal Claims

Recent Trends
Courts and insurers increasingly require objective evidence of tissue damage in complex regional pain syndrome (CRPS) claims. Recent analysis of medical-legal practice shows a shift away from reliance on purely subjective pain reports toward quantifiable diagnostic measures. Key developments include:

- Greater use of imaging modalities—such as three-phase bone scans and MRI—to document bone marrow edema, soft-tissue changes, and regional osteoporosis characteristic of CRPS.
- Rising acceptance of autonomic testing (e.g., thermography, quantitative sudomotor axon reflex test) to corroborate sudomotor or vasomotor dysfunction.
- Growing scrutiny of the Budapest diagnostic criteria as a framework for linking self-reported symptoms to observable tissue alterations.
- Emergence of specialized medical-legal reports that emphasize temporal correlation between an inciting event and measurable changes.
Background
Complex regional pain syndrome is a chronic pain condition that typically develops after an injury, surgery, or other trauma. It is characterized by pain out of proportion to the inciting event, along with localized tissue changes—including swelling, skin temperature asymmetry, altered sweating, and trophic changes (hair/nail growth abnormalities, skin atrophy, or joint stiffness). For legal claims alleging negligence or liability, demonstrating that these changes constitute verifiable tissue damage is critical because CRPS can otherwise be dismissed as a subjective pain disorder.

The medico-legal challenge lies in distinguishing genuine tissue pathology from functional overlay or malingering. Documentation must therefore rely on accepted clinical criteria and reproducible testing, rather than only a patient’s description of pain. Standard protocols for capturing physical findings—such as serial measurements of limb circumference, skin temperature differences of more than 1°C, and range-of-motion deficits—form the baseline for expert testimony.
User Concerns
Parties involved in CRPS legal claims face several practical concerns regarding evidence of tissue damage:
- Patients: Fear that their condition will not be taken seriously without “visible” proof. Many worry that normal imaging results may undermine their claim, even though CRPS often presents with subtle or transient objective signs.
- Plaintiff attorneys: Need to secure expert reports that link clinical findings to specific tissue damage—for example, osteopenia on serial X-rays or localized edema on MRI. The cost and availability of specialized testing can be a barrier.
- Defense and insurers: Raise concerns about false-positive diagnoses, especially when testing is not performed under standardized conditions. They often argue that tissue changes may be due to disuse or unrelated comorbidities rather than CRPS itself.
- Medical experts: Must balance diagnostic rigor with the reality that CRPS documentation is inherently multimodal; no single test provides definitive proof of tissue damage.
Likely Impact
The quality of tissue-damage documentation directly affects case outcomes. When objective findings are well-structured, the following impacts are observed:
- Higher settlement rates: Claims supported by serial imaging and autonomic testing are more likely to reach pre-trial agreements, often within a moderate to substantial compensation range, depending on severity and jurisdictional precedent.
- Shorter litigation timelines: Clear evidence reduces disputes over causation and damages, expediting depositions and expert reports.
- Increased reliance on multidisciplinary assessment: Courts favor reports from a team including pain specialists, radiologists, and physiatrists who together document tissue changes over months.
- Potential for stricter admissibility standards: Some jurisdictions may require that diagnostic tests meet Daubert or Frye criteria, forcing experts to use only validated methods.
What to Watch Next
Several developments will shape how tissue damage is documented in CRPS legal claims going forward:
- Standardization of imaging protocols: Consensus guidelines for when to use bone scans vs. MRI vs. MRI with contrast could reduce variability in legal reports.
- Wearable sensor technology: Continuous monitoring of skin temperature, sweat production, and limb volume may provide real-time data for use in court.
- Legal precedents on diagnostic criteria: Appellate rulings that clarify whether the Budapest criteria alone suffice as “objective evidence” could dramatically alter claim strategies.
- Insurance policy language: Expect tighter definitions of “documented tissue damage” in liability policies, potentially excluding coverage for diagnoses based solely on subjective findings.
- Updates to medical-legal training: More educational programs for physicians on proper documentation methods specific to CRPS litigation.
